Wedged into the seediest block of Highland Park there’s a dilapidated bowling alley turned punk club where you're just as likely to slow dance with a toothless granny as swap tips on mohawk styling. With it’s floors coated with decades of spilled beer and Christmas decorations from 1982 still clinging to the walls, Mr. T’s Bowl is the homey rock hideaway that spawned a close knit community of bands. T’s was the place you came if you wanted to get away from the endless showcases on the Sunset strip or the too-cool-for-school snobbery of Silver Lake.
Laura and Sienna, both regular performers at T’s Tuesday nights, were thrown together when Laura witnessed Sienna dumping a Bud Light on the head of a well deserving scenester and complimented her on her form. Fresh out of a bad break up, Sienna needed an outlet for her angst, and Laura’s infectious EVERYTHING-IS-AWESOME attitude was about to spill over. The girls took their excess of respective emotion to the practice room and The Randies were born. Drawing from their shared love of artists such as the Ramones, Descendents, The Pixies and Pavement (and of course Sienna’s occasional need to throw a drink on someone) the girls developed their own brand of feisty power-pop. For The Randies it’s all about hooks, harmonies and catchy guitar riffs.
Sticking true to rock n’ roll form, Laura and Sienna shuffled through a number of bandmates before finding the perfect compliment to their “better living through rock n’ roll” mantra in miss Laurita Guaico and Southern boy Aaron Polk. Having cut her rock teeth in bands like Relish and The Angoras, Laurita was the guitar slinging goddess the girls had been looking for. Not satisfied with mere guitar playing prowess, she deftly took the drink tossing into her own hands. Laurita brought the band’s live show to a whole new level by acting as some sort of bearer of Karmic retribution and frequently drenching Sienna with multiple beverages on stage.
Hailing from Baton Rouge, LA, Aaron Polk is a living miracle. After one bad day at work, he threw a duffle bag of clothes, some nerdy board games, his drum sticks and $300 into his truck and set out for the West Coast without a word of warning to anyone, least of all himself. Unbeknownst to him, he was responding to a cosmic call Sienna, Laurita and Laura had sent out to the universe, requesting that their dream drummer materialize in Los Angeles. Upon arrival, he endured a Randies baptism of fire as he acclimated to the girls hectic schedule of practice, writing and constant touring. Now fully equipped with a triple threat across the front of the stage and a hurricane of raw power on the drums, The Randies were poised for world domination.
Energized by their new incarnation, The Randies set to work on the follow up album to their first effort At the Friendship Motor Inn. Once again joining forces with Elicit/Majestic Recordings/Navarre to produce and distribute, The Randies second album Saw the Light started to take shape. The Randies continue to infiltrate the popular consciousness through every avenue possible. Songs from At the Friendship Motor Inn have been making audible appearances on major TV shows like the WB’s Jack and Bobby and MTV’s Laguna Beach and There & Back. The girls scored endorsement deals from Dickies Girl and Fender. The band is featured on The Norwalk Distributors Tsunami Aid CD “Of Hearts and Hands” along with artists Annabella Lwin, The Fixx, and Dramarama. And of course, the Randies are touring, touring, touring. After spring tours with like-minded rockers The Rainman Suite, The Randies will once again jump on this summer’s Vans Warped Tour followed by a headlining coast to coast trek. With their inexhaustible optimism and tireless pursuit of the elusive rock and roll dream, The Randies are poised to conquer the world one fan at a time.
THE RANDIES: Laura grew up on a grape and cherry farm in California's Central Valley. She always wanted to play guitar and after much pleading, her parents finally broke down and bought her one for her 12th birthday. After honing her musical skills, Laura wanted to find a band as well as attend art school. Her love of music and painting drove Laura to pack her bags and head to the big city.
Sienna is one of the last L.A. natives. Born and bred in East Hollywood, Sienna dreamed of a glamorous life that did not include wading through used syringes and condoms on the way to the school bus. During college she put her marching band nerdiness to work playing in a ska band and settled on music as the path to her future.
Laurita, the daughter of Chilean immigrants, spent her formative years putting on attendance mandatory musical revues in the Florida trailer park she called home. By the 7th grade she was a full time member of the heavy metal girl gang The Sisters of Sin. By taking the Sisters blood oath, Laurita swore to commit her life to rock n’ roll and has been chasing the dream ever since.
Aaron grew up steeped in the congeniality and mysticism of Baton Rouge, LA. As a kid, his favorite game was enacting a version of Star Wars with his brother in which Luke and Han had to form the ultimate rock band to save the galaxy. He spent the next eight years honing his natural talent for drumming into a finely tuned light saber of rock and has been fighting the good fight ever since.

Discography The Randies debut album "At the Friendship Motor Inn" was released Nationally in March 2005. Songs "Boys In Stereo," "Hyperion," and "The Way It Goes" are getting radio airplay across the nation. Also featured on Indie 103.1 local radio shows- morning show and check one two.
